I'm trying out Storyline 360 and publishing to HTML only, with Google Chrome as my browser. Our LMS runs in Google Chrome, so we're not able to use another browser. I need to use Data Entry boxes to input data and advance to the next slide by pressing the enter key, if the data that's entered is correct. This worked okay when previously publishing to flash with Storyline 2. When publishing to HTML5 only, you have to press the enter key twice to advance to the next slide. Is there a way this can be done with only pressing the enter key once?
If you attach a condition to the data entry box variable, you have to press the enter key twice to advance to the next slide. If you don't add a condition to the variable, you only have to press the enter key once to advance to the next slide. This doesn't happen when publishing to Flash.

Today's the day - Storyline 3, build 3.6.18134.0 is available and includes a fix for the issue where a Data Entry Box with conditions in HTML5 requires user to hit Enter key twice.
